Ma Po Tofu

Ma Po Tofu provides a good source of protein, supporting muscle health and repair. It contains moderate fat levels, including saturated fats, which contribute to its rich texture and flavor. This dish also offers beneficial minerals like calcium and iron, important for bone strength and oxygen transport. With a balanced calorie content, it makes a flavorful and nourishing meal option.

Macronutrient distribution

A Serving (250 g) of Ma Po Tofu contains 375 calories, 19 g of protein, 12 g of carbohydrates, and 25 g of fat.
